Most unnecessary punctuation of the week award goes to...

Publication: People
Date: 30 August 2010

I doubt this will happen often enough to be a weekly award, but People definitely wins the most unnecessary punctuation of the week award with this headline.

Lindsay: Toxic Family?


Earlier examples of unnecessary punctuation on magazine covers include

Scientific American:
Pluto: Small and Far From the Sun?


And the all time winner.

National Geographic:
Puffins: Colorful and Cute?
